Ronald Steel Hoffman (1947-2014)

Ronald Steel Hoffman passed away on April 21st, at 66 years of age in Monterey, CA. Ron was a loving Husband, father, uncle, grandfather and great-grandfather. He leaves behind his wife of 12 years, Patricia Hoffman, his daughters Christine van Rooy, Denise Bayne, Ilana Pickard, his sons, Ephraim Pickard, Kevin Hoffman, Menasha Pickard, his daughter-in-laws Lily Hoffman, Melissa Pickard, his son-in- laws Jerry van Rooy, Joseph Bayne, his grand-children, Colbe Hoffman, Devin Hoffman, Dylan Bayne, Naomi Pickard, Payton Bayne, and great-grand daughter Cali Raine. He is also survived by his Sister Evelyn E Bogle, Brother-in-Law Geoff K Bogle, Niece Beverly B Louthan with daughter Margaret (Maggie), Nephew Jeff W and wife Pamela J Bogle with their two children, Jessica L Bogle and Benjamin W Bogle.
Ron was born in St. Clair, Illinois to Earl A Hoffman and Juanita Swanson. After he graduated from Millikan High School in 1966, he served two years in the Vietnam War and was honorably discharged in 1969. He then worked for Boeing as an Avionic Engineer for 37 years before retiring and moving to Monterey to spend the rest of his days.
Ron enjoyed bowling, fishing, camping, golfing, baseball (especially the Giants), playing in Big Bands as a saxophone player and spending time with his family. He will be deeply missed.
